Impax Asset Management Group (LON:IPX) Stock Price Down 7.3% – What’s Next?

Impax Asset Management Group Plc (LON:IPXGet Free Report)’s stock price dropped 7.3% during trading on Thursday . The company traded as low as GBX 142.20 and last traded at GBX 145.80. Approximately 475,268 shares were traded during mid-day trading, a decline of 44% from the average daily volume of 856,102 shares. The stock had previously closed at GBX 157.20.

About Impax Asset Management Group

(Get Free Report)

Impax Asset Management was founded in 1998 and has been a pioneer in the development of investing in the transition to a more sustainable global economy. We are one of the largest investment managers dedicated to investing in sustainable markets globally.

We believe that capital markets will be shaped profoundly by global sustainability challenges, including climate change, pollution and essential investments in human capital, infrastructure and resource efficiency. These trends will drive growth for well positioned companies and create risks for those unable or unwilling to adapt.
